Q: Is 220,100,301 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 220,100,301 is a composite number.

Why is 220,100,301 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 220,100,301 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 27 461 1,383 4,149 12,447 17,683 53,049 159,147 477,441 8,151,863 24,455,589 73,366,767 and 220,100,301, with no remainder.

Since 220,100,301 cannot be divided by just 1 and 220,100,301, it is a composite number.
